How To Find New Releases At A Popular Library?

Our local library never announces fresh arrivals clearly, so I always miss new fiction drops. How do regular patrons stay updated on recent acquisitions?

I love keeping up with new releases at my local library, and I’ve found a few tricks that work wonders. One of the easiest ways is to check the library’s website regularly. Most libraries have a dedicated section for new arrivals, often categorized by genre or format. I also sign up for their newsletter, which usually includes monthly highlights of fresh additions. Another great method is to follow the library on social media—they often post updates about recent acquisitions or upcoming releases. If you’re into physical browsing, head straight to the 'New Releases' shelf, which is usually near the entrance. Libraries often display the latest books there for a limited time before they’re moved to their permanent sections. Don’t forget to ask the librarians—they’re always happy to help and might even have insider knowledge about upcoming titles.

Finding new releases at a popular library is like embarking on a treasure hunt, and I’ve honed my approach over the years. The first step is to explore the library’s digital catalog, which is often updated in real-time. Many libraries allow you to filter searches by publication date, so you can easily spot the newest additions. I also recommend joining the library’s membership program if they have one—members often get early access to new releases or exclusive previews. Some libraries even host events like author readings or book launches, which are perfect for discovering fresh titles.

Another strategy is to use library apps like Libby or OverDrive, which sync with your local library’s collection. These apps often have a 'Recently Added' section, making it easy to browse new e-books or audiobooks. If you’re into niche genres, don’t hesitate to request titles—libraries often consider patron suggestions when ordering new books. Lastly, keep an eye out for seasonal catalogs or themed displays. Libraries frequently curate collections around holidays or current trends, so you might stumble upon hidden gems. The key is to stay curious and proactive—there’s always something new waiting to be discovered.

As someone who visits the library weekly, I’ve developed a system to stay ahead of the curve with new releases. One of my favorite methods is to set up alerts on the library’s online catalog. By saving my preferred genres or authors, I get notifications whenever matching titles are added. I also follow book blogs and podcasts that review upcoming releases—this way, I know what to request even before it hits the shelves. Libraries often collaborate with publishers, so pre-ordering popular titles through the library’s system can give you early access.

For a more hands-on approach, I attend library book clubs or discussion groups. These gatherings often feature newer titles, and participants share recommendations. If you’re into digital reading, check if your library offers a 'New and Noteworthy' section on platforms like Hoopla or Kanopy. Physical displays near checkout counters are another goldmine—librarians often showcase recent favorites there. Don’t underestimate the power of word-of-mouth either; chatting with fellow book lovers can lead you to the latest must-reads. The library is a dynamic space, and with a little effort, you’ll always be in the loop.

Been there, staring at the library catalog like it's a magic eight ball. Most public libraries now have a dedicated 'New Arrivals' section on their main website homepage—look for a tab or a carousel. Signing up for their email newsletter is the real game-changer; mine sends a weekly digest of fresh additions across all formats. Don't forget to ask a librarian directly; they often know what's coming in weeks before it's fully processed and can put a hold on it for you. Also, follow their social media accounts; Instagram and Facebook are great for quick visual highlights of new books, audiobooks, and even board games.

Some library apps, like Libby, have a 'Recently Added' filter you can apply after selecting your library. It's not always perfect, but it's a solid start. If you're into specific genres, see if your library's online catalog lets you create a saved search for, say, 'Science Fiction' sorted by 'Date Added.' That way, you can run it once a week and see everything new in your niche. It takes a bit of setup, but it pays off.

How to find new releases in audiobooks from libraries?

5 Antworten2025-08-07 03:49:18
I’ve found libraries to be a goldmine for new releases. Most public libraries partner with apps like Libby or OverDrive, where you can browse recently added titles under the 'New Releases' or 'Recently Added' sections. I also recommend checking your library’s physical catalog—many now highlight new audiobooks on dedicated display shelves or newsletters. Another trick is to follow library social media accounts or subscribe to their email alerts. My local library posts weekly updates about new arrivals, including audiobooks. Some libraries even have 'Lucky Day' collections where popular new releases are available for immediate borrowing. If you’re into specific genres, filter searches by release date or use tags like 'Just In' to stay ahead. Don’t forget to ask librarians—they often know about upcoming acquisitions before they hit the system!
